THREE students from Kelly College — James Macfarlane, Georgina Killingbeck and Megan Mackenzie were presented with gold Duke of Edinburgh awards by Sir John Cave Bt DL, the Vice Lord-Lieutenant, at a ceremony in Exeter this month.
James took part in a gruelling tall ships challenge and managed to be the only member of the crew, apart from the captain, that was not sick, Megan spent a wonderful time in Cambodia helping in a local hospital — great training as she is now studying medicine at Imperial College, London, and Georgina Killingbeck now holds the honour of being the first Kelleian to complete the 35, 45, 55 mile Ten Tors, the 125 mile Devizes to Westminster canoe marathon as well as her bronze, silver and gold Duke of Edinburgh Award.
